Java中废弃的方法是否应该改用新方法替代呢?

2026-04-19 06:122阅读0评论SEO资讯
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计889个文字,预计阅读时间需要4分钟。

Java中废弃的方法是否应该改用新方法替代呢?

在Java编程中,随着开发与维护的进行,有时会发现某些方法在后续版本中已不再推荐或不再使用。为避免其他开发者误用,以下是如何在代码中进行注释的示例:

java/** * @deprecated 已不推荐使用此方法,请考虑使用替代方法。 * 原因:... */public void deprecatedMethod() { // 方法实现}

如何废弃Java方法

介绍

在Java编程中,随着开发和维护的进行,有时候我们会发现某些方法在后续的版本中已经不再使用或者不再建议使用。为了避免其他开发者错误地使用这些方法,我们可以通过标记这些方法为废弃方法来提醒其他开发者不要使用它们。

本文将向你介绍如何在Java中实现废弃方法,并提供一份详细的步骤和代码示例。

实现步骤

下面的表格展示了实现java废弃方法的步骤:

步骤 描述 1. 在方法上添加@Deprecated注解 2. 添加@Deprecated注解的方法的替代方法 3. 在方法上添加@Deprecated注解并提供替代方法的文档注释 4. 更新代码中使用废弃方法的地方

下面将详细介绍每个步骤需要做什么,以及相应的示例代码。

Java中废弃的方法是否应该改用新方法替代呢?

步骤 1:在方法上添加@Deprecated注解

首先,对于要废弃的方法,我们需要在其声明上添加@Deprecated注解。这个注解告诉编译器和其他开发者该方法已经过时,不再建议使用。

示例代码:

@Deprecated public void oldMethod() { // 旧的方法实现 }

步骤 2:添加@Deprecated注解的方法的替代方法

接下来,为了替代废弃的方法,我们需要提供一个新的方法。这个新方法应该提供相同的功能,但使用更现代的实现方式。

示例代码:

public void newMethod() { // 新的方法实现 }

步骤 3:在方法上添加@Deprecated注解并提供替代方法的文档注释

为了帮助其他开发者理解为什么要废弃该方法以及如何迁移到替代方法,我们需要在方法的文档注释中提供相关信息。

示例代码:

/** * @deprecated This method is deprecated. Use {@link #newMethod()} instead. */ @Deprecated public void oldMethod() { // 旧的方法实现 }

步骤 4:更新代码中使用废弃方法的地方

最后,我们需要在代码中找到使用废弃方法的地方,并更新为使用替代方法。

示例代码:

public class MyClass { public static void main(String[] args) { MyClass myObject = new MyClass(); // 使用废弃方法 myObject.oldMethod(); // 使用替代方法 myObject.newMethod(); } }

总结

通过以上步骤,我们可以成功地实现Java中的废弃方法。这样做的好处是可以提醒其他开发者不要使用已经废弃的方法,并帮助他们迁移到替代方法。

希望本文对于初学者能够有所帮助,更深入地了解Java废弃方法的实现和使用。 Happy coding!

本文共计889个文字,预计阅读时间需要4分钟。

Java中废弃的方法是否应该改用新方法替代呢?

在Java编程中,随着开发与维护的进行,有时会发现某些方法在后续版本中已不再推荐或不再使用。为避免其他开发者误用,以下是如何在代码中进行注释的示例:

java/** * @deprecated 已不推荐使用此方法,请考虑使用替代方法。 * 原因:... */public void deprecatedMethod() { // 方法实现}

如何废弃Java方法

介绍

在Java编程中,随着开发和维护的进行,有时候我们会发现某些方法在后续的版本中已经不再使用或者不再建议使用。为了避免其他开发者错误地使用这些方法,我们可以通过标记这些方法为废弃方法来提醒其他开发者不要使用它们。

本文将向你介绍如何在Java中实现废弃方法,并提供一份详细的步骤和代码示例。

实现步骤

下面的表格展示了实现java废弃方法的步骤:

步骤 描述 1. 在方法上添加@Deprecated注解 2. 添加@Deprecated注解的方法的替代方法 3. 在方法上添加@Deprecated注解并提供替代方法的文档注释 4. 更新代码中使用废弃方法的地方

下面将详细介绍每个步骤需要做什么,以及相应的示例代码。

Java中废弃的方法是否应该改用新方法替代呢?

步骤 1:在方法上添加@Deprecated注解

首先,对于要废弃的方法,我们需要在其声明上添加@Deprecated注解。这个注解告诉编译器和其他开发者该方法已经过时,不再建议使用。

示例代码:

@Deprecated public void oldMethod() { // 旧的方法实现 }

步骤 2:添加@Deprecated注解的方法的替代方法

接下来,为了替代废弃的方法,我们需要提供一个新的方法。这个新方法应该提供相同的功能,但使用更现代的实现方式。

示例代码:

public void newMethod() { // 新的方法实现 }

步骤 3:在方法上添加@Deprecated注解并提供替代方法的文档注释

为了帮助其他开发者理解为什么要废弃该方法以及如何迁移到替代方法,我们需要在方法的文档注释中提供相关信息。

示例代码:

/** * @deprecated This method is deprecated. Use {@link #newMethod()} instead. */ @Deprecated public void oldMethod() { // 旧的方法实现 }

步骤 4:更新代码中使用废弃方法的地方

最后,我们需要在代码中找到使用废弃方法的地方,并更新为使用替代方法。

示例代码:

public class MyClass { public static void main(String[] args) { MyClass myObject = new MyClass(); // 使用废弃方法 myObject.oldMethod(); // 使用替代方法 myObject.newMethod(); } }

总结

通过以上步骤,我们可以成功地实现Java中的废弃方法。这样做的好处是可以提醒其他开发者不要使用已经废弃的方法,并帮助他们迁移到替代方法。

希望本文对于初学者能够有所帮助,更深入地了解Java废弃方法的实现和使用。 Happy coding!